The problem

School data is a target, and a trust.

Alumni records aren’t a marketing list. They hold names, contact details, family connections and giving histories — often for people who were children when the school first met them. That makes the data both valuable to an attacker and precious to the community it belongs to. So the questions an IT director should ask are fair and simple: where does the data live, who can reach it, what happens if something goes wrong, and can we take it back. How it is protected

The controls, plainly stated.

Encryption everywhere

Encrypted at rest and in transit. Connections secured with SHA-256 TLS, so traffic can’t be read in flight.

WAF & intrusion detection

A web application firewall in front of the platform, paired with intrusion detection to filter hostile traffic and surface suspicious activity early.

CSP & HSTS

A Content Security Policy and HTTP Strict Transport Security enforced at the browser, reducing the surface for injection and downgrade attacks.

Patching & backups

Systems patched on a regular cadence and backed up routinely, so the platform stays current and recoverable.

Scanning & pen testing

Vulnerability scanning runs against the platform, and penetration testing probes for weaknesses before an attacker can.

Security education

User security education is documented and part of how the team works — because the strongest controls still depend on the people operating them.

Data residency

Hosted in Australia. Stays in Australia.

Alumnly runs on AWS in the Sydney region. Your records are stored and processed within Australian and New Zealand jurisdiction, which keeps you aligned with local privacy expectations and removes the offshore-transfer question from your review entirely. It’s the same answer for every plan, from the smallest school to the largest.

If the worst happens

A documented, five-step response.

1

Identify

Detect and confirm the incident, and establish what data may be involved.

2

Contain

Limit the exposure and stop the incident spreading further.

3

Assess

Evaluate the scope and the risk of serious harm to those affected.

4

Notify

Inform affected parties and the regulator in line with the NDB scheme.

5

Review

Learn from the event and strengthen controls to prevent a repeat.
